WebJan 30, 2014 · The incidence of urinary incontinence in neutered females is reported between 5% to 20%. Neutered females are approximately 8 times more likely to develop urinary incontinence than bitches who haven’t been neutered. Dogs heavier than 15kg bodyweight are 7 times more likely to become incontinent following neutering than dogs …

WebMay 14, 2011 · Hormone-responsive incontinence occurs in neutered dogs of both sexes and occasionally in spayed female cats but occurs most commonly in female dogs. The pet can urinate normally, but they leak urine while resting. Physical examination and blood and urine tests are usually normal in these pets.
